The Bill of Sale is a legal document used for the sale of personal property in connection with a business transaction in Florida. It includes essential information such as the date of sale, the amount paid, and a detailed description of the property being sold, including furniture, equipment, inventory, and supplies. This form also states that the sale is made 'as is' without any warranties, ensuring that purchasers accept the property in its current condition. Users must complete the form by filling in the required fields and ensure it is signed by the seller(s), with a notary public witnessing the signatures and acknowledging the document. In Florida, you will be required to file and remit sales tax either monthly, quarterly, or annually. Florida sales tax returns are always due the last day of the month following the reporting period. If the filing due date falls on a weekend or holiday, sales tax is generally due the next business day.

In Florida, a bill of sale doesn't require notarization but still needs essential details like signatures from both parties to be accepted legally.

A Florida bill of sale should include the following information: Seller's legal name and address. Buyer's legal name and address. Description of the item being sold (including specifics like Vehicle Identification Number, title number, serial numbers, as well as make, model, year, and color)
